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Aged from 18 to 75 years and clinical diagnosis of bronchiectasis; 2. Patients with bronchiectasis were in stable stage (there was no significant change in respiratory symptoms during the day and night for 4 consecutive weeks, and no acute exacerbation of bronchiectasis or acute upper respiratory tract infection occurred within 4 weeks); 3. More than one pulmonary exacerbation of bronchiectasis occurred in two years; 4. Daily sputum volume in the previous year was >= 10 ml; 5. Patients had not received airway clearance or rehabilitation treatment in the past; 6. Patients are able to receive treatment follow-up and have a certain reading ability.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Cystic fibrosis; 2. Currently smoking or smoking index >= 10 pack-years or HRCT showing emphysema; 3. Previous diagnosis of asthma; 4. Active pulmonary tuberculosis; 5. Any contraindications for airway clearance: pneumothorax, intracranial hypertension, recent history of eye surgery, hemoptysis; 6. Participation in other clinical trials within 3 months before screening; 7. Withdrawal of the informed consent.
